aggregate( )
Creates an aggregation.
Description
The aggregate()
function builds an aggregation on the specified collection
and returns a WixDataAggregate
object.
The returned object contains the aggregate definition which is typically used
to run the aggregation using the run()
function.
You can refine the aggregation by chaining WixDataAggregate
functions on to the aggregate.

Syntax
function aggregate(collectionId: string): WixDataAggregate
aggregate Parameters
NAME
TYPE
DESCRIPTION
collectionId
string
The ID of the collection to run the aggregation on.
To find your collectionId
, select the Databases tab in the Velo Sidebar.
Hover over your collection, click the three dots, and select Edit Settings.

Create an aggregation and run it
Copy Code
1import wixData from 'wix-data';23// ...45const filter = wixData.filter().eq("year", 2010);6const having = wixData.filter().gt("maxPopulation", 1000000);78wixData.aggregate("PopulationData")9 .filter(filter)10 .group("state")11 .max("population", "maxPopulation")12 .having(having)13 .descending("maxPopulation")14 .skip(5)15 .limit(3)16 .run()17 .then((results) => {18 if (results.items.length > 0) {19 let items = results.items;20 let numItems = results.length;21 let hasNext = results.hasNext();22 } else {23 // handle case where no matching items found24 }25 })26 .catch((error) => {27 let errorMsg = error.message;28 let code = error.code;29 });
